Smart Tools
Blog博客
Theme
ツール検索
User login

lit. ten thousand reasons why

consult (a document etc)

为什么算法会优化结果?

1、算法通过减少不必要的计算步骤来优化结果,从而提高效率。例如,排序算法通过比较和交换元素,确保数据按特定顺序排列,减少了后续操作的时间。

2、算法利用数学和逻辑规则来找到最优解。例如,在路径规划中,算法通过计算不同路径的权重,选择最短或最快的路径,从而优化结果。

3、算法通过分治策略将复杂问题分解为更小、更易解决的问题,逐步解决并合并结果。这种策略在许多算法中有效,如快速排序和归并排序。

4、算法通过动态规划等技术,存储和复用中间结果,避免重复计算。例如,斐波那契数列的动态规划实现,显著提高了计算效率。

5、算法通过机器学习和人工智能技术,从数据中学习并改进结果。例如,推荐系统通过分析用户行为数据,不断优化推荐内容,提高用户满意度。

总之,算法通过优化计算过程、利用数学和逻辑规则、分解问题、存储中间结果以及学习数据模式,有效地提高了结果的效率和准确性。

「10万のなぜ」大全ツールについて:

1、本ツールは、皆様の日常の疑問を解決するために、多数の問題と回答を収集しています。

2、上の入力欄に、検索したいキーワードを直接入力してください。

3、本ツールのデータはインターネットから収集したものです。誤りを見つけた場合は、フィードバックをお寄せいただければ修正いたします。

おすすめ
ホーム ツール検索 お気に入り 言語